Hello! If you are reading this book it means that either you are interested in my story or… you are not. I know, very smart. Ever since I had started to put my plans into action, I planned to do something like this, telling why I did the things I did but I am getting ahead of myself.
As of the first publication of this autobiography the author should be Petrió Mill, but as I am dead, now that this is public, it may have been edited to something to the form of “The Great Leader” or “Worst Scum on Earth”. The second option is more likely.
While I was alive, I was mostly known as a pretty bad guy and I was. I went around ordering the deaths of thousands, setting up a dictatorship and even eating my own dog. I did do all of these things, but they only tell part of the story, the one most people have heard and also the one that is repeated the most, but I intend to tell you all of it. Or at least the other half.
Before I even start, though, I ask you please to open your mind, try to leave previous thoughts of me behind to really understand what I went through, because I believe that if you do, you will at least understand why. You probably will not sympathize, but the deceased cannot be beggars.
Well unless in the future someone finally cracks a way to truly revive dead people, but in my case, I will stay dead, I made sure of it. Or maybe not, throughout my life I showed a few times that time can make even the wildest dreams possible.
If you are an older person, maybe you understand that life is a series of tough choices, because if they were not tough, they would not be choices – they would be answers. I, myself, believe that my own was particularly harder than most, but one has got to live with what one gets, and I believe I not only did the best for me but also for the people close to me.
Advertisement
You are probably thinking something on the lines of: “What a crazy dead bastard, saying crap like this when he killed tens of people and ordered the deaths of many more”, but I truly mean those words. And I also truly mean everything that is said throughout this book.
I will try to be as subjective as possible, but alas, I have only lived my own life and not the one of those around me, limiting the information that I can write. Then there is also the problem of analysis, when you read it you’ll probably understand a very different thing than someone of a different opinion, but I cannot worry about all those details nor do I intend to. I will write what I intend to write and you, as the reader, will have to see what to do with that information.
One last thing before I start telling you my story. I would like to thank everyone who was nice to me, such as my family and some close friends, with which I sometimes fought but always reunited and managed to build an amazing state. And to those who were the real scum of the land, I’d tell you to die, but I already made sure you didn’t exist before I left the world.
